The political heat in Telangana is going up with each passing day.
The reported decision of former MP Ponguleti Srinivas Reddy and former minister Jupally Krishna Rao to join the Congress is prompting several other leaders to look towards the grand old party.
Palamuru BRS MLC Kuchakulla Damodar Reddy is reportedly keen on joining the Congress along with his son Rajesh, and is reportedly planning to meet senior Congress leader Mallu Ravi. Nagarkurnool MLA, BRS leader Marri Janardhan Reddy, is said to be the main reason for the decision of Damodar Reddy. Damodar Reddy is reportedly angry with the BRS high command as it did not take any action against the MLA who he alleges has been acting in a vindictive manner against him and his supporters. Reddy felt that the party high command had hurt his self-respect, and also keeping in mind the political future of his son Rajesh, has reportedly decided to switch sides. According to the sources, he is thinking that it would be better if he joined the Congress along with Jupally Krishna Rao instead of holding a separate joining program.
Damodar Reddy's political career started with the Congress. He was elected as the village sarpanch of Toodukurthi. In the 2006 Zilla Parishad elections, he won as a ZPTC from Nagarkurnool. He contested for the Nagarkurnool Assembly seat five times, but lost to Nagam Janardhan Reddy. He later joined the TRS, and was sworn in twice as an MLC from the local bodies' seat in the combined Mahbubnagar district.
